Shivneri Warriors and Pratapgad Royals to clash in the all-important DPL Finals of Season 3!

designer premier league

After an intense season full of exciting matches and individual performances, the Designer Premier League which has now become a brand in itself witnessed amazing matches this season where lots of new talents and teams emerged. It was a season of breakthrough performances and team efforts which made the tournament all the more exciting. Shivneri Warriors and Pratapgad Royals are the two finalists who have fought their way to the top defeating two very promising contenders Torna Tigers and Panhala Panthers this season.

In the all-important semi-finals which took place on 7th of December, 2024, Shivneri clashed with the powerful Torna Tigers who were probably one of the strongest teams in the tournament. However, in the semis, Shivneri got the upper hand as Asthapailu Cricket Ground restricting Torna Tigers to 120 all out in 19 overs. Torna Tigers which almost faced a batting collapse got back into the game thanks to Sunil Jadhav’s 57 at the middle order helping them reach a respectable total.

Shivneri Warriors chased down the score quite comfortably with Raj Bhoite remaining unbeaten on 34* while Shwetketu scoring 38 runs. Shivneri Warriors won the match by 6 wkts qualifying into the finals which will be played on 8th of December on the same ground while Girish Oak who bowled a crucial spell of 3/16 in 4 overs including a maiden for Shivneri Warriors was declared ‘Player of the match”

In the 2nd Semi-Finals between Panhala Panthers and Pratapgad Royals, Panhala batting first were all out for just 119 runs in 17.2 overs. Opener Mahesh Hirpara with 49 runs was the top scorer while rest of the batters found it difficult to get going. Thanks to Shirke’s impactul spell of 4/26 in 4 overs including a maiden. Shirke was well supported by Vimal Hansraj who took 3/13 in 4 overs.

Pratapgad Royals in reply won the match with complete authority, courtesy their Captain Shubham Shingate who led from the front with a match winning half century. Shubham went all guns blazing as he went on to score 74* off 41 balls which included 9 boundaries and 3 sixes while stitching a 108 run opening stand with Sammed Patil who scored 38 runs.

Pratapgad Royals took mere 12 overs to win the semis and reach the ultimate finale of the tournament while Shirke for his 4wkt haul was declared ‘man of the match”
